On 21/06/12 01:52 PM, Graham Lawrence wrote:
> Slackware 13.37, mv (GNU coreutils) 8.11
>
> On an ntfs file system I had a directory containing almost 9GB of
> subdirectories and files.
>
> Started to move entire thing to a different ntfs file system, realized
> I should have copied it instead, so Ctrl-C'd the mv. When I then
> tried with cp, I discovered that the source directory is now empty,
> about 7GB of data has vanished
>
With no further replies or follow-ups, I'm closing this bug.
